The Sun will be partially eclipsed as seen from Burnley. The eclipse peaks at 08:59 UTC. The Sun's disc is 34%% eclipsed at maximum. With the Sun 38.0° high, viewing depends mainly on cloud cover. It is part of Saros series 136, which repeats every 18 years and 11 days. It is a reminder of how precisely the Moon and Sun line up from Earth.
